Transgender individuals have often been at the front lines of the movement for equality. Most notably, the 1969 Stonewall Uprising—the spark for the modern pride movement—was led by trans women of color like and Sylvia Rivera .
Despite this, transgender people, particularly transgender women of color, have historically faced exclusion within the broader, often white-dominated, gay rights movement. However, the movement has increasingly recognized that "queer liberation" is incomplete without the liberation of trans people. 3. Cultural Nuances and "Transgender Culture"
A unique art form within trans culture is the "transition timeline"—a visual or narrative before-and-after account of one’s journey. For the individual, it’s a record of becoming. For the community, it’s a source of hope, proof that change is possible. No analog exists in LGB culture.
